Syrian insurgents open fire on protestors

On Thursday a car bomb exploded on the outskirts of Damascus near a Shiite mosque. The blast killed three people and injured dozens more, the Voice of Russia reported.

Despite their efforts security forces failed to prevent two more roadside bomb blasts in the same area.

In Aleppo demonstrators gathered in Marjah Square, the main square of the city, demanding the withdrawal of armed groups from the city and asking the Syrian Army to come to their aid.

In response armed insurgents opened fire on the unarmed street protestors.

Preliminary reports say there are dead and wounded. However no accurate information about the exact number of victims has been released.
